The report from Prince’s autopsy gave further details on the concentration of fentanyl in the Grammy award winner’s blood which happened to be 67.8 micrograms per litre. Fatalities have been documented in people with blood levels ranging from three to 58 micrograms per litre, the report said. Web2 days ago · 2. Document who was present whilst you were confirming the death (e.g. staff members and/or the deceased patient’s family and friends). 3. Document the circumstances of the death: Location of the patient. The individual who first noted the patient to be dead. Any individual present at the moment of death. 4. To move by or in front of something: The band passed and the crowd cheered. fire on the monon broad ripplefire on the mountain cartoonWebReflex syncope is the result of a reflex response to some trigger, in which the heart slows or blood vessels dilate (widen). This causes blood pressure to drop, so less blood flows to the brain and fainting (syncope) or near-fainting (pre-syncope) occurs. Reflex syncope is the most frequent cause of fainting. fire on the mountain buffalo wingsWebHIV is passed through contact with body fluids (blood, semen, vaginal fluid and breast milk).
